The first material ever collected from the far side of the Moon could help settle a long-held lunar mystery.
According to a Chinese Academy of Sciences analysis of Moon dust ferried to Earth by China’s Chang’e-6 mission, the reason the natural satellite’s two hemispheres are so different may be due to a giant impact long ago that literally altered the Moon’s composition from the inside out.
